Michelle Hénault is a Conceptual Fine Artist, born in Lachute, Quebec, living and working in Montreal since 1991. She completed a Bachelor degree in Fine Arts at UQAM in 1998. After exploring sculpture and photography, she dedicated herself to oil painting. She has exhibited in numerous solo and group shows over the last fifteen years. In 2010, she moved to Scotland with her partner for two years. Since returning to Montreal, she has devoted her time to oil painting and her work has flourished. Inspired by her many travels, her work explores landscapes as a contemplative territory. The desire to revisit past voyages through painting and to recapture the sentiments she experienced in various places was her primary motivation for producing these landscapes. "For the last fifteen years I have explored the reconstruction of landscapes in my painting. My practice is concerned with our relation to land as the memory of place. A land can be occupied, shared, transformed and dreamed, idealized. The land, as homeland or an idyllic land to travel to, where the memory is presupposed. Through my art, I explore that memory of travel, the journeys I made and the ones I dreamed. When contemplating a landscape and experiencing the change of light or atmosphere we realize the passage of time. As explorers from bygone eras, seeking unknown lands, my work proposes a return to the essential…that the French call ‘le bapteme de la solitude’. It is a unique sensation, and it has nothing to do with loneliness, for loneliness presupposes memory. Here, in this wholly mineral landscape lighted by stars like flares, even memory disappears; nothing is left but your own breathing and the sound of your heat beating. A strange, and by no means pleasant, process of reintegration begins inside you, and you have the choice of fighting against it, and insisting on remaining the person you have always been, or letting it take its course. About the painting “Itinerary” 2014 Shows your walk in your life. About the artist: Cecilia’s is working with all geometrical forms, lines and shadows. Her style developed to be clean and sharp forms in different combinations. Often they are in juxtaposition to create a three dimensional effect. Since two decades she has only painted in acrylic on canvas. Her art characteristics are uniform geometrical shapes with pristine borders, often in bold colours. Born in Sweden in 1954, Cecilia Setterdahl has always been painting from Swedish inspiration. Studied ascetics in High School and then went on to the Technical University of Lulea and graduated as a teacher. Moved to Stockholm and studied at the “Konstskolan” First exhibition 1988. Through a move to Neuchatel, Switzerland Cecilia continued her studies at the M-Art and Accademie Maximilien de Meuron. “Art Studio Bv5”, together with 4 other artists, she continued to work until moving to Dubai in 2015. Several part exhibitions in Neuchatel, Lausanne, Geneva, Brussels, London, New York, Hong Kong and Sweden.
